Description of problem (please be detailed as possible and provide log
snippests):

When the customer tries to replace a osd the command gives this error

$ oc process -n openshift-storage ocs-osd-removal -p FAILED_OSD_IDS=${osd_id_to_remove} -p FORCE_OSD_REMOVAL=true |oc create -n openshift-storage -f -
error: unknown parameter name "FORCE_OSD_REMOVAL"
error: no objects passed to create


Version of all relevant components (if applicable):

ODF 4.9 and ODF 4.10

Does this issue impact your ability to continue to work with the product
(please explain in detail what is the user impact)?

No

Is there any workaround available to the best of your knowledge?

Yes, delete the template ocs-osd-removal forces it to reconcile and the option appears


Rate from 1 - 5 the complexity of the scenario you performed that caused this
bug (1 - very simple, 5 - very complex)?

2


Can this issue reproducible?

Yes, installing an ODF version previous to 4.9.11 and upgrade it, the template is not updated so the option is not added to it.

Can this issue reproduce from the UI?

Steps to Reproduce:
1. Install ODF in a version previous to 4.9.11
2. Upgrade releases 
3. Try to replace an osd or review the template in a version above to 4.9.11


Actual results:

Template doesn’t have the option so the command fails


Expected results:

Command working
